    Getting the price right

    Pricing the home appropriately for the market may be a listing agent’s most challenging task right now. It’s not impossible, but the job is certainly unlike the one you’ve become accustomed to. 

    First, you may run up against a lack of available sales data. “A declining market will likely exhibit very little sales activity,” suggests the Appraisal Institute’s Guide.

    The writers go on to offer two solutions to help determine the home’s current market value:

    “1. Expand the geographic area for comp search, then adjust for location as appropriate and/or

    2. Use less recent sales, then adjust for market conditions as appropriate.”

    A lot of your calculations will depend on how much competition there is in surrounding areas. Get to know all you can about those homes and their prices. If there’s a lot of competition, “Start by pricing below the competition,” suggests Neal Templin at Rate.com.

    “If that doesn’t work and you need to adjust the price after a month or two, lower it by enough to attract a new group of buyers. It’s brutal. But you’re likely to end up with more money by getting out in front of a falling market rather than chasing it,” he concludes.

    Naturally, you want to get the highest price you can for your client in a changing market. Remind your client that speed is important right now because the market will most likely not be getting better in the near future.

    The listing description and photos

    The agent’s online listing description is many buyers’ first introduction to homes for sale. 

    “This one won’t last!” is no longer an appropriate or truthful listing description headline. Because buyers are keeping a close watch on the real estate market now, they know that the home may last much longer than the seller hopes.

    Skip the hyperbole and use that valuable real estate to talk up the features of the home, the lifestyle it offers, and the neighborhood.

    If you photograph your own listings, consider hiring a pro for any home you feel may be challenging to sell. Professionally photographed homes sell quicker and for more money, according to a Redfin survey taken a few years ago.

    Yes, the market may be challenging to get a handle on right now. But if you are taking listings, focus on the basics, such as appropriately pricing the home and nailing your best marketing tool, the MLS listing description, and photos.

      Think back to the days before you got involved in the real estate industry. Did you truly understand the workings of the housing market? 

      Sure, there are the economic geniuses among us, but many, many agents come from careers far removed from that. It’s safe to say that the teachers-turned-real-estate agents didn’t have the time or energy to pay attention to the real estate market.

      Congratulations! You’ve just put yourself in the typical homebuyer’s and seller’s shoes.

      Imagine how they’re feeling right now, and you can understand why “housing market bubble” has been a highly-searched term on Google.com in recent months.

      This is despite agents across the country doing their best to let folks know that the odds that we’re facing another burst real estate bubble are slim to none.

      If you have clients who have decided to watch the market instead of getting in it to sell their homes, you have some convincing to do.

      As we all know, if they hope to sell for a reasonable price, the time to jump into the market is right now.

      If I were you

      I’m not. But if I were, I’d send a postcard to every potential home seller in my CRM.

      It would be simple yet effective.

      Perhaps the front of the card would say, over a lovely real estate-ish graphic, something along the lines of:

      “Home prices continue to climb”

      Under that headline, I would place this recent quote from Devon Thorsby at US News and World Report:

      “Home prices are down month-over-month but still up year-over-year annually.”

      Additional salient points to make, space permitting, of course, include:

      • Ignore month-to-month figures. As Thorsby says, “… month-to-month data is more volatile and does not signal a drastic shift in the market on its own.”
      • Home price growth is slowing, but it’s a sign of current economic conditions (higher mortgage rates, inflation, etc.), not a housing bubble.
      • The national median home sale price in November “… is 3.5% higher than the same month the year before. This represents “… the 129th consecutive month of a year-over-year increase in the median home price, the longest-running streak of increasing year-over-year prices, per NAR data.” According to Thorsby.
      • Finally, Realtor.com’s economists claim that the median list price nationwide was $416,000. This represents an 11% increase compared to the same month last year.

      Express the urgency of listing sooner rather than later. Few economists expect the price growth to last, so getting the home on the market now gives your clients the advantage of getting the most money possible for the foreseeable future.

      And this good news comes just in time for these folks to take advantage of the spring market.

          We’re big proponents of real estate farming. Whether it’s circle geographic farming, niche farming, or something else, we repeatedly hear stories about the hefty benefits of this marketing method.

          While researching different real estate farming niches, we came across one that we found especially brilliant: long-time homeowners in good school districts.

          The advantages of this niche real estate farm

          Homes located in a “good school district” increase in “value over time,” according to Jamie Johnson at QuickenLoans.com. This is especially important to a homeowner who needs to sell during a market in decline.

          About 31% of homebuyers surveyed by the National Association of REALTORS® for the 2022 Home Buyers and Sellers Generational Trends Report have at least one child under the age of 18.

          The study also found that 23% of the buyers surveyed said that the quality of the school district was a factor that influenced their choice of neighborhoods.

          When broken down by age, 41% of homebuyers aged 32 to 41 expressed the importance of buying in a higher-quality school district.

          The higher demand for homes in a well-respected school district also means the home for sale may remain on the market for less time than other homes. Which homeowner and listing agent doesn’t want a quick sale for a decent price?

          The kids grow up, eventually

          When they do, they will (hopefully) strike out on their own. Mom, Dad, and an empty nest are what they leave in their wake.

          Once you’ve chosen a school district to focus on for your farm, you’ll need to narrow down your “audience.” Start by using the median tenure of homeowners. Nationwide, it’s 13.2 years.

          Coincidentally, that’s just about the same amount of time that it takes for a child to progress from kindergarten through high school graduation.

          Homeowners with a 10-year or longer tenure should be among your target audience.

          How is the sales activity in the prospective farm area?

          Known as the turnover rate, this is an important metric when choosing a geographic farm area. 

          Take the number of homes sold in the past 12 months and divide that number by the number of homes in the prospective farm area. Multiply the result by 100.

          “You typically want to see a 5% turnover rate or higher,” according to the experts at Realtors Property Resource®.

          The next step

          If the number of homes left is too large for your liking, weed out smaller homes and concentrate on those with square footage large enough to make these empty nesters want to downsize.
